Transaction 0759352387084b9423163bdd23ff2fd082448ffe512767d4d29c25e5b5ecf86c
1 Input
1 Output
-
0759352387084b9423163bdd23ff2fd082448ffe512767d4d29c25e5b5ecf86c:0
- value
- 70000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c9e54a77476cc54c727e6d1e1dca1647dfe9ebd OP_EQUAL
- address
- 3BbLaGcPZFaPYxCTvRGq33VG5LH4X4gEi6